Join Our Team as a Non

Destructive Testing (NDT) Engineering Specialist at Johnson Electric! Location: Mississauga, ON (onsite) Salary Range: $59K-$85K annually Vacancy Type: Existing position As our next Non

Destructive Testing (NDT) Engineering Specialist , youll be at the forefront of developing, implementing, and improving NDT systems to ensure the highest levels of product quality.

Your expertise in inspection technologies and manufacturing quality systems will be crucial in detecting defects, improving system performance, and supporting continuous improvement initiatives across operations.

What Youll Be Doing: Support development, implementation,



and debugging of NDT systems across manufacturing operations Troubleshoot and optimize existing NDT systems in collaboration with suppliers Reduce false rejects and improve system accuracy and reliability Develop and standardize documentation and work instructions for NDT processes Evaluate and implement new inspection technologies (contact and non-contact methods) Support equipment selection, installation, and system validation activities Analyze data to identify trends, root causes, and improvement opportunities Participate in crossfunctional meetings to resolve quality and operational issues Act as a technical resource to production and engineering teams Drive continuous improvement initiatives and support standardization across the plant What Were Looking For: Bachelors degree in Engineering or equivalent experience 2+ years of experience in manufacturing, quality, or NDT-related roles Strong knowledge of NDT methods (vision systems, eddy current, magnetic particle, acoustic resonance, dye penetrant) Robust analytical and data analysis skills Experience troubleshooting and improving inspection or control systems Strong problemsolving skills and mechanical aptitude Bonus Points If You Have: Powder Metallurgy Technologist (PMT) certification (Level 1 or 2) Experience in automotive or highvolume manufacturing environments Project management experience Experience leading continuous improvement initiatives How to Apply: Apply online at - We cant wait to meet you!
